What affects the price

The final price for your bathroom project depends on a few specific things. First, the size of your space and the layout changes you want matter. If we are moving plumbing lines or electrical outlets, that adds labor time compared to a simple swap. Your choice of materials—like tile type, custom vanities, or premium shower hardware—also shifts the total. We focus on your specific needs to ensure you don't overpay for things you don't want. How do you install a bathroom vanity?

Installing a bathroom vanity involves securing the cabinet to the wall studs, ensuring it is level and plumb. The countertop is then attached, and the sink is sealed in place. Water supply lines are connected to the faucet, and the drain assembly is connected to the rough plumbing. All connections are tested for leaks. What are bathroom sconces?

Bathroom sconces are light fixtures mounted on the wall, typically on either side of a mirror or above it, designed to provide focused lighting for tasks like grooming. They are an essential component of bathroom lighting, complementing overhead fixtures. Look for sconces made from materials resistant to moisture and corrosion.
